>>Shopping for a car (helping one of my kids). New car. I am looking on-line and see that new cars have Freight Delivery Charge.
>>I read that this is to be expected to pay. My question: can dealers "manipulate/fix" the Freight Delivery Charge or this is set by manufacturer and a dealer has no control?
>>TIA
>
>With most manufacturers, the dealer has control of everything - selling price, delivery, prep, etc. - at least in New Jersey -except sales tax.
>In New Jersey, they can give you the car gratis, but if they do, they must collect a reasonable sales tax in order for the buyer to register the car.
>Some manufacturers might control how far the selling price can go down, but I don't know of any offhand.

first, thank you. I know that we must pay state sales tax (6.25% in Mass). Registration in Mass is about $80. The delivery charge I see (on-line) varies from $400 to $800. Plus, all other charges, documentation, preparation, etc.
